At INSPIRE Autism, we believe every child deserves the chance to learn, grow, and shine — and every team member deserves a workplace that inspires joy, balance, and purpose. As a Behavior Technician, you’ll bring energy, creativity, and compassion to help children on the autism spectrum build essential skills in a fun, supportive environment.

Work one-on-one with children at our center (no evenings or weekends!) while implementing learning programs, collecting data, and celebrating each child’s progress. You’ll be surrounded by a collaborative team of BCBAs, RBTs, and practicum students who are as passionate as you are about making a difference.

We also offer a comprehensive benefits package designed to support your well‑being and growth:

  • 401(k)
  • Health insurance
  • Paid time off
  • Vision insurance

If you’re eager to learn, grow, and end each day knowing you’ve made an impact — this is the place to be.

Responsibilities
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ization within therapy spaces.
  • Collaborate with team members and participate in team meetings and training sessions.
  • Promote INSPIRE Autism’s values of integrity, teamwork, and client‑centered care.
  • Welcome and communicate professionally with families and coworkers.
  • Record data accurately and maintain session documentation.
Qualifications
  • Active, hands‑on approach to work — you’ll often engage in play, kneeling, or lifting small children.
  • Reliable transportation and punctuality to get to our center on time!
  • Willingness to learn — ABA experience is a plus, but not required (training provided).
  • Dependable, compassionate, and eager to grow in a supportive environment.
  • Ability to pass background and child safety clearances.
